Q:
O que significa prepare a reply for his signature?
A:
If you wrote a letter to me about a business matter - not email but an actual letter - I might want to send a "reply", an answer, to you, but I might not write the reply myself. I might have my secretary write it (or "prepare" it) and then I would sign it (put my signature on it). In other words, my secretary would prepare a reply to you and I would sign it.

Q:
Qual é a diferença entre reply e answer ?
A:
You can answer the telephone, answer the door and answer a question.
You can reply to a letter, reply to an email or reply to a text.
